X Abstract

The ARGENT Regulated Homodimerization Kit contains reagents for bringing together two molecules of an engineered fusion protein by adding a small molecule "dimerizer". The kit can be used to create conditional alleles of receptors, signaling molecules, and any other protein normally regulated by protein-protein interactions, allowing complex cellular events to be brought under small molecule control.
